
The Cay is the story of Phillip, a boy living on the island during World War II. As he and his mother are trying to escape the war and head back to their home in Virginia, the
ship they are riding on is hit by a torpedo and sinks. Phillip survives the boat accident only to be trapped on an island with a black cat and a black man named Timothy. The accident leaves Phillip blind. Not only does he have to learn adjust ot his blindness, but he must learn to survive on the barren island in the Caribbean Sea. In the midst of this ordeal, Phillip also changes his views on racial prejudice and develops a strong bond with Timothy.
The author, Theodore Taylor, dedicated this book to Martin Luther King Jr.
